Staying home and limiting local travel, supporting access to primary care, and limiting contacts in contagion hubs -; including hospitals, schools, and workplaces -; are strategies that might help reduce COVID-19-related deaths, according to new research. The research team, by statisticians at Penn State, the Sant'Anna School of Advanced Studies in Pisa, Italy, and Université Laval in Quebec, Canada, used novel statistical approaches to compare the first wave of the epidemic across 20 regions in Italy and identify factors that contributed to mortality.

For the first time, researchers have shown how transmission of MRSA from one person to another can be precisely tracked in a hospital setting. The team have developed a remarkable new method that can 'zoom' from large-scale inter-continental transmission events to the much finer detail of person-to-person infection of MRSA within a single hospital.
